## Local Setup: Offline Mode

Trailmark, our field-survey app, caches survey definitions and responses locally when connectivity drops. For review purposes, note that offline writes are queued in an encrypted SQLite store and replayed against the sync service once the device reconnects. No credentials are stored on-device; the sync token is rotated per session. To run the sync service locally, start the replicator container and point it at your development database. Use the connection string below.

database URL for bahop-yagep: mssql://sildor_svc:35ha7jz@db-fb6d.nelvrodyn.example:5432/casath

## Artifact Signing — SDK Parity Notes (Weekly Sync)

Kestrel SDK for Android reached parity with the Swift client this sprint: offline queueing, batched telemetry, and retry semantics now match. Both SDKs ship as signed artifacts from the same pipeline. Remaining gap: background sync throttling, targeted next sprint. Verify both release bundles before tagging. Both artifacts validate against the shared signing key below.

signing key of kawig-fafog = bky19_6Fypv1qws7J8qJtaYjX

## v4.2.0 — Changed defaults

Welcome aboard! Quick heads-up: we finally ripped the lazy-loading defaults out of the old Quillbase ORM layer in the Fernwheel billing service. Relations are now eager by default, connection pooling is on, and the legacy snake_case mapper is gone. If your queries suddenly look different, that's why. Most of this is driven by config rather than code now, so check there first. The current defaults are as follows.

deployment values, bafog-kahog:
RALWYN_LOG_LEVEL=error
RALWYN_METRICS_HOST=metrics.ralwyn.norvalabs.corp
RALWYN_POOL_SIZE=4

## Configuration

Hey release crew — GridGnome reads everything from a single `.env` file, no YAML this time. The big ones: `GRID_SIZE` (15 is standard), `THEME_PACK` (ships with "meadow" and "noir"), and `MAX_BLACK_SQUARES`, which the generator treats as a hard ceiling. If you're cutting a release, double-check `DICTIONARY_PATH` points at the Wordhollow lexicon bundle, not the test stub, or you'll get puzzles full of nonsense. Finally, the clue-suggestion service needs to authenticate, and its credential belongs on the next line.

secret setting of bagag-kajof: RELAY_SECRET8=d9a517d5